Usually reserved for university (and occasionally high school and grade school) functions, the Henry Lee Irwin Theater can also be rented to outsiders, and has been used to host quite a few events that are open to the general public, including prestigious forums with guest speakers who are also international dignitaries or world leaders, film screenings for events that are popular in the country, and the occasional play or graduation ceremony for the students who are receiving their moment in the limelight or getting their last commencement exercise before the final send off. Regardless, the Henry Lee Irwin Theater comes with its sound system, lights, two floors for rows of people and a capacity of around 200 or so, and even its grand piano, upon request.
